Output dfa341148778a84c5a2ee430da0b7e4d2d43b0dfe7914fcc8bebab2d82d0ffa8:1

value
2253865
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a61426e607aa62e5b531e56b909647aed70b298 OP_EQUAL
address
3QWuND7Z5YJwtJpedKa73bhQzFCPm1tc9w
transaction
dfa341148778a84c5a2ee430da0b7e4d2d43b0dfe7914fcc8bebab2d82d0ffa8
spent
true